Is Verjio 5.9 and 5.10 ok to use with SQL Server 2019, or would SQL Server 2019 need a Compatibility Level setting other than the default 150?
This question applies to both the Repository database, and applications using SQL Server 2019 databases.
This is for on-prem database use.

I believe that the Verj.io repository will work fine with SQL Server 2019. I was not aware of having to set a compatibility mode for the database when migrating from earlier versions.

In terms of SQL interaction, the Verj.io uses standard SQL features such as insert, update, select etc.. using a compatible JDBC driver. The transactions are controlled using our own transaction manager and not TRANSACT SQL.

My recommendation would be to upgrade the SQL Driver to the Microsoft JDBC driver to make sure you have the most up to date driver for SQL 2019. This would require you to update the Database connections/JNDI Connections in Verj.io to use the appropriate MSSQL driver:

https://learn.microsoft.com/en-us/sql/c ... rver-ver15

But this is optional as the supplied JTDs driver will also work with SQL Server 2019.
